An Oklahoma walk with the bases loaded would cut the lead to 4-2 after six innings. Nicklaus' hit kicked off Oklahoma's scoring as he would become the Sooners first run to score after an errant throw. It was the longest perfect-game bid in the MCWS since the NCAA tournament expanded in 1999. Doughtery had a perfect game bid entering the sixth inning before Oklahoma's Jackson Nicklaus opened the inning with a single.
While the batters were tallying up runs, Ole Miss pitcher Jack Doughtery put on a show on the mound to open the game. In the third inning, Ole Miss' Tim Elko homered 352 feet to right field to pushed the lead to 4-0. Ole Miss' two-out success continued in the second inning as another run came home to push the lead to 3-0 after the top of the second. The Rebels opened the game fast with two first inning runs coming with two outs.
The 2022 Men's College World Series finals kicked off Saturday with Ole Miss bursting on the scene, defeating Oklahoma 10-3.
Eight of the past 13 national champions call the SEC their conference. Ole Miss becomes the seventh different SEC school to be crowned Men’s College World Series champion. The first was Ole Miss women’s golf in 2021. On the school side, this Rebels baseball team is only the second Ole Miss athletics team to ever win a national championship. 3 or 4 seed to win the MCWS since the NCAA tournament expanded in 1999. Ole Miss was one of the “Last 4 in” on selection day and is the fourth regional No. The Rebels’ Men’s College World Series win is impressive in both the grand scheme of Ole Miss history and in terms of the field of 64 selected for a shot at Omaha. He went 7.1 innings, giving up two earned runs on four hits and 13 strikeouts. Ole Miss’ bats were held at bay for most of Sunday due to an outstanding performance from Horton. Then, with the bases loaded, Kendall Pettis was walked, paving the way for Wallace Clark to score and Oklahoma to take the 2-1 lead.ĭue to their comeback, the Rebels became the first team to win a championship game when trailing after seven innings since LSU in 2000. But the Sooners responded in the top of the seventh. Jackson Nicklaus doubled to left field, scoring a run and tying the game. The Rebels opened the scoring in the sixth inning when Gonzalez knocked a solo shot to make it 1-0. Prior to that explosive eighth inning, Oklahoma had the pressure on Ole Miss. The second scored Gonzalez to extend the lead to 4-2, adding some insurance. McCants was sent home when Jacob Gonzalez knocked another single to plate him, tying the score at 2-2. With Michael on the mound, Ole Miss’ Justin Bench kicked things off with a single to move McCants to third base. Down 2-1 and with Oklahoma’s Cade Horton dealing, momentum was fully on the Sooners side as Oklahoma tried to force another game.īut with one out and TC McCants on first base after a single, Horton was taken out for Trevin Michael.
The Rebels were on the ropes entering the bottom of the eighth inning. It’s the Rebels’ first MCWS title in school history.
Ole Miss took down Oklahoma, 4-2, to win the 2022 Men’s College World Series.
